Analysis

Bangladesh recorded 1.1 GPIA for completion rate, primary education, rural, adjusted gender parity in 2022. That is the lowest value across all 5 years on record.

That represents a change of down 4.7% on the previous year and down 3.3% over ten years.

Over the whole period, completion rate, primary education, rural, adjusted gender parity in Bangladesh peaked at 1.16 GPIA in 2006 and was at its lowest, 1.1 GPIA, in 2022.

Bangladesh ranks 8th of 41 countries on this measure, in the top quarter.

Completion rate, primary education, rural, adjusted gender parity in Bangladesh, year by year

Annual values for Completion rate, primary education, rural, adjusted gender parity index (GPIA) in Bangladesh, 2006 to 2022.
Year GPIA Change
2006 1.16 GPIA
2011 1.13 GPIA -2.0%
2014 1.11 GPIA -1.8%
2019 1.15 GPIA +3.4%
2022 1.1 GPIA -4.7%
